I built a small Vancouver World Cup transportation + Evo cost guide for visitors.
Main takeaway: donāt drive to BC Place. Use SkyTrain/walking for matches. Evo is more useful for errands, groceries, beaches, viewpoints, and day trips outside stadium hours.

My choir, Vivaldi Chamber Choir, will be performing a concert called "Home" at Pacific Spirit United Church on Saturday, June 13, at 3:30 p.m. You can buy tickets for "Home" on Eventbrite.
Our concert is centred around themes of home of belonging. We are performing pieces about how a person you love can be home, how the thought of home can bring hope and strength during dark times, and how family and friends can provide a home, even when society at large feels hostile.
We're featuring pieces by several living Canadian composers, such as Stuart Beatch, Tracy Wong, Donna Rhodenizer, Rupert Lang, and Mari Alice Conrad. And we're doing "Homeward Bound" by Paul Simon!
